Way back in 1994, I was given a tape by a kid in my school. On one side was Illmatic and on the other was Enta Da Stage. That was it for me, I was an instant rap fan, largely thanks to Buckshot & 5ft’s raw lyricism.
Now, some 23 years later, Black Moon’s game-changing album is being reissued in a sweet collector’s edition, thanks to the aficionados over at Fat Beats. Continue reading “Black Moon: Enta Da Stage (The Complete Edition)”

Bozack Morris: Loose Cannons 002
Fresh rap from Canada, as Bozack Morris continues his limited edition vinyl run with Loose Cannons 002. This time it features Meyhem Lauren on Reality Rap, with Tennessee rapper Tut dropping some verses on the B-side, ’02 Infiniti. The Beatnuts ft. Big Pun: Off The Books 7″ Release
The Beatnuts classic 1997 track, Off The Books, is getting the 7″ vinyl reissue treatment from the good folks over at Get On Down. Featuring a killer opening verse by Big Pun and enough quotables to fill an entire issue of The Source, this is a must for vinyl fiends. It’s available to pre-order now with a release date scheduled for 6 January 2017.
